1. Brooks Agency set up a petty cash fund for $270. At the end of the current period, the fund contained $192 and had the following receipts: entertainment, $33; postage, $21; and printing, $24. Prepare journal entries to record (a) establishment of the fund and (b) reimbursement of the fund at the end of the current period.
